One of the major factors supporting industry growth is the increasing demand for marine inspection technology. Industries such as offshore energy, shipping, ports, and infrastructure management rely on underwater inspections to monitor submerged assets without exposing divers to hazardous conditions. Modern underwater drones equipped with high-definition cameras, sonar sensors, and intelligent navigation systems allow operators to inspect pipelines, bridges, dams, ship hulls, and underwater structures with greater precision.

Environmental conservation is another important application driving adoption. Researchers use underwater drones to observe marine ecosystems, monitor coral reefs, assess water quality, and study aquatic wildlife with minimal disturbance. The ability to collect accurate visual and environmental data helps scientists better understand changing underwater environments while supporting sustainable marine resource management.

The commercial sector is also benefiting from advancements in underwater drone technology. Fishing operations use these systems to inspect equipment and monitor underwater conditions, while aquaculture businesses rely on them to evaluate fish health, cage conditions, and underwater infrastructure. Their ability to reduce manual inspections contributes to improved productivity and lower operational costs.

Innovation continues to reshape product capabilities. Artificial intelligence, autonomous navigation, obstacle avoidance, and real-time data transmission are improving the performance of underwater drones. These intelligent features enable operators to complete complex missions with greater accuracy while minimizing human intervention.

Educational institutions are increasingly adopting underwater drones for marine science, engineering, and robotics programs. Students gain practical experience by studying underwater environments using modern technology, encouraging future innovation within the industry.

The growing popularity of underwater photography and exploration is further expanding commercial opportunities. Professional photographers, filmmakers, and marine enthusiasts use underwater drones to capture high-quality footage in locations that are difficult or dangerous for human divers to access.

FAQs

Q1. What are underwater drones primarily used for?
Underwater drones are widely used for marine inspections, scientific research, environmental monitoring, infrastructure surveys, defense operations, underwater photography, and offshore asset inspections.

Q2. Why are underwater drones becoming more popular?
Their ability to improve safety, reduce inspection costs, provide accurate underwater data, and access challenging underwater environments makes them increasingly valuable across many industries.
